Over iu the Colorado desert they have rainstorms during which not a single drop of water touches the earth. The rain can be seen falling from the clouds high above j the desert, but when the water I reaches the strata of hot, dry air I beneath the clouds it is entirely I absorbed before falling half the j distance to the ground.
